
Protesters carried placards with inscriptions that read, “Zahedan: Bastion of Resistance Against the Shah’s Dictatorship and Theocracy,” “The Baluch people will never submit to monarchy and theocracy’s oppression,” and “The people of Baluchistan’s slogan: Death to the oppressor, be it the Shah or the Leader (Khamenei).”
Since the morning, the regime disrupted the internet in Zahedan, deployed repressive forces in the streets, set up tents, and blocked the roads leading to the Zahedan Mosque in an attempt to prevent people from assembling and protesting. The IRGC mercenaries also intended to thwart the people’s protests, but the Baluch compatriots bravely confronted them with resounding cries of “Disgrace, disgrace”.
